Transaction 8d56a632eae338b71434a376ff0f04345593514cf2f5d676fce99c66b00c6d3c
1 Input
2 Outputs
- 8d56a632eae338b71434a376ff0f04345593514cf2f5d676fce99c66b00c6d3c:0
- 8d56a632eae338b71434a376ff0f04345593514cf2f5d676fce99c66b00c6d3c:1
value 3622000
address 3Kr9LpZagpg2dNAijQpQK31p8xVJ4XA1HE
value 23530066
address 173zPbHheYx6TWCpfurBK54V6tXcMUEzmS